Guest User

Untitled

a guest
Mar 20th, 2013
98
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 0.57 KB | None | 0 0
  1. for k,v in pairs(fs.list("/")) do
  2. pcall(fs.delete,v)
  3. end
  4. local data
  5. while true do
  6. local p={os.pullEvent("rednet_message")}
  7. a,b=pcall(textutils.unserialize,p[3])
  8. if a and type(b)=="table" then -- add id checking here
  9. data=b
  10. break
  11. end
  12. end
  13. for k,v in pairs(data) do
  14. if v==false and k~="/" then
  15. print(k)
  16. if fs.exists(k) then
  17. pcall(fs.delete,k)
  18. end
  19. fs.makeDir(k)
  20. end
  21. end
  22. for k,v in pairs(data) do
  23. if v then
  24. print(k)
  25. file=io.open(k,"w")
  26. if not file then
  27. data[k]=v
  28. else
  29. file:write(v)
  30. file:close()
  31. end
  32. end
  33. sleep(0)
  34. end
Advertisement
Add Comment
Please, Sign In to add comment